The function f(x)= sex(x) is not defined for the following real numbers, where k is an integer.

a)-+ k b) c)2k d)not listed 2k 2

Solution

Secx is inverse of cosx. So it will not be defined where value of cosx will go to zero. at /2 value of cosx is zero so cosx will not define at this value. So option A is true.

i.e. x = k + /2
